The Bereavement Team is a group of parishioners who provide support to members of the community who are mourning the death of a loved one. Members of the team assist the pastoral care staff through making phone calls, helping with programs, and readying the church prior to the funeral. Members also assist in a variety of ways at funeral liturgies by serving as mass coordinators, greeters, choir members and Eucharistic Ministers. Follow-up support is given to families through phone calls, letters and suitable literature dealing with grief issues. The Bereavement Team is in need of volunteers in all aspects of this ministry. Caring Visitors Caring Visitors are caring parishioners who make visits to those in the parish community who are sick, homebound, or aging. The St. Mary Caring Visitors provide a human connection between the parish and the one in need. The Caring Visitor is able to offer a listening ear, a comforting shoulder, and/or communion to the ill and homebound of our parish. Circle of Care
The Circle of Care is a group of parishioners who provide meals for those who are coping with illness, hospitalization, death, childbirth or any circumstance that necessitates meal assistance.
